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
720603137 2581253 92952420 68456624910
583112 43344361
583112 43344361
90945964 6837905559 8843 3662865785
All about undefined
Interested in learning more?
583112 43344361
90945964 6837905559 8843 3662865785
See more
7685 2431 148329773
22 64573830986 0195092
See more
9355990271 46784
35582 219390 833
See more